Taking a Chance On Love

por Deborah Martin

A young girl, life-changing decisions and an unexpected love leave a middle-aged woman finding her way through a maze of emotions, drama and true Southern mayhem!Ada Mae Tyndall loves to argue. She doesn't have the best attitude about life and might be just a tad bitter. She's never been married and has convinced herself that she hasn't missed a thing. It doesn't bother her, and she doesn't want to discuss it. So don't ask, though she'd love to argue with you about anything else. She's survived thus far by having a strong will and a wicked sense of humor. She believes she hasn't missed a thing by not having a husband or family, although her best friend, Sylvie Lindsay, thinks otherwise and begins scheming behind Ada Mae's back. Her long-time friend and attorney, Henry Reynolds, informs Ada Mae that a deceased town resident requests in his will that she have custody of his granddaughter, Dani Walker. She asks herself, what in the world would I do with a child? While seeking her attorney's advice, she discovers she has feelings for him she never allowed herself to explore. With the support of her closest friends, she gives the girl a home. When the child's long absent biological mother, Jennifer Walker, shows up and begins a custody battle, everyone wonders if it's really a battle over the child or a desire to obtain the family property. In the middle of all this, Ada Mae's feelings for Henry deepen, and she wonders if opening her heart to a child and her old crush, Henry, was the right thing to do after all. Ada Mae fights for the child's future and discovers the second half of her life might just be the best! It's Steel Magnolias meets the Golden Girls with a touch of Paula Deen!… (más)
